Bashar Alhroub

Palestine, b.1978

Born in Jerusalem and is currently living and working in Ramallah. Alhroub graduated with a BA in Fine Arts from Al-Najah National University, Palestine in 2001. Alhroub works with a variety of media including photography, video installation, drawing and paintings. His work directly deals with the polemics of a place, questioning its role in humanity and its influence on creativity. More recently, his work began to engage with the search into the self. Using the body as a signifier, his work shows the threatened self-identity through the process of scrutiny and experimentation. The work deals with personal vulnerability and experience of existential anxiety strongly associated with issues such as religion, nationalism, conflict, and identity construction. Moreover, it looks for meaning, not in the individual sign, but in the context of exile and fragmentation.
